Skills-Based Education: Preparing Students for the Future

Shift Towards Practical Learning

The global job market is shifting, and traditional academic knowledge is no longer enough. In 2025, there’s a growing emphasis on skills-based education that equips students with practical abilities to succeed in the workforce.

Key Skills in Demand

  1. Digital Literacy: Proficiency in using technology and digital tools is essential in today’s tech-driven world.
  2. Problem-Solving: Critical thinking and decision-making are valued across industries.
  3. Communication: Strong written and verbal communication skills are critical for effective teamwork.

Global Initiatives

Countries are revamping curricula to focus on practical skills. For example:

  • India: The NEP 2020 emphasizes vocational training and skill development from an early age.
  • U.S.: Increased funding for STEM education and coding bootcamps is empowering students with technical skills.
  • Europe: Apprenticeship programs are being integrated into formal education systems.
